Juanita Davis Bradford Ely
April 25, 1932 – February 16, 2026
Juanita Davis Bradford Ely, 93, passed away peacefully on February 16, 2026. She was born on April 25, 1932 in Marion, Michigan, to Ervin and Helen Davis.
Born Juanita Davis, she was raised with strong family values that guided her throughout her life. She first married George Bradford, who preceded her in death, and later shared her life with her beloved husband, Mr. Donald Ely.
Juanita was a woman of quiet strength, resilience, and unwavering devotion to her family. She was a long-time member of Three Rivers Church of the Nazarene, where her faith was steadfast and central to her life. Those who knew her remember a woman who could bring laughter with her subtle humor, yet remained deeply faithful, living her beliefs with consistency and grace.
She was preceded in death by her parents, Ervin and Helen Davis; her husband, George Bradford; her son, Gary Bradford; her daughter, Brenda Miller; one brother; and two sisters.
She is lovingly survived by her husband, Mr. Donald Ely; her children, Rebecca Nash (Garth), David Bradford Sr., and Christy Freed (Bob); fourteen grandchildren and sixteen great-grandchildren who carry forward her legacy of love, faith, and devotion; and two brothers, Jerry and Roy Davis.
Juanita’s life was measured not only by the years she lived but by the generations she nurtured and the foundation of values and love she built. Her memory will remain a lasting blessing to all who knew her.
